Black Ops Is Back... And Presumably Not Going Anywhere At All.

Call Of Duty: Black Ops reclaimed its place at the top of the charts, with FIFA 11 and Assassin's Creed: Brotherhood all sitting above Sony's racer.

Ubisoft's Nintendo Wii dance games claimed two of the top ten spots, with a bunch of other Wii titles joining Need For Speed: Hot Pursuit in the top ten. Sony's excellent PlayStation 2 compilation, The Sly Trilogy, is unfortunately nowhere to be seen.

  1. Call of Duty: Black Ops (Treyarch, Activision)
  2. FIFA 11 (EA Sports, EA)
  3. Assassin’s Creed: Brotherhood (Ubisoft Montreal, Ubisoft)
  4. Gran Turismo 5 (Polyphony Digital, Sony Computer Entertainment)
  5. Just Dance 2 (Ubisoft, Ubisoft)
  6. Michael Jackson: The Experience (Ubisoft, Ubisoft)
  7. Need for Speed: Hot Pursuit (Criterion Games, EA Games)
  8. Wii Party (Nintendo, Nintendo)
  9. Wii Fit Plus (Nintendo, Nintendo)
  10. Professor Layton and the Lost Future (Level 5, Nintendo)
